    I did the WD-40 trick you told me, and i soaked the carb, intake, reed cage and all around the head and jug. and had no problems. But i can see the oil running from out behind the flywheel. Now do i need to have a special flywheel puller like some other quads?

    You need a puller with 2 opposing slots and you use the fan holes w/bolts.
    It would look like ====o====..LOL
    Don't confuse that with (___O___)..<-the moon.
    LMAO

    The puller has to be equall! MUST PULL STRAIGHT!
    Sand the stator and flywheel while off.
    It's pretty easy.
